Gel X Extensions
Gel X extensions are a type of nail extension technique that uses soft gel to create longer, stronger nails. Unlike traditional acrylics, Gel X uses pre-made soft gel tips that are applied directly to the natural nail using a gel adhesive. These tips are then cured under a UV or LED light, which hardens the gel, ensuring a long-lasting and durable result.
The process typically involves:
1. Preparation: Natural nails are cleaned, shaped, and sometimes lightly buffed for better adhesion.
2. Application of Gel Tips: Pre-shaped soft gel tips are applied to the nails with a gel adhesive.
3. Curing: The nails are cured under a UV or LED lamp to set the gel.
4. Shaping & Design: Once set, the nails can be shaped further and decorated with polish, designs, or nail art.
Gel X extensions are popular because they are more flexible and less damaging than acrylics, with a natural look and feel. They also tend to be lighter and more breathable for the nails.
